Serhiy Storchaka added the comment:

I suppose that changes was generated by a script. But some changes looks not satisfying a simple rule.

In Doc/library/multiprocessing.rst, Doc/library/socket.rst, Doc/whatsnew/3.2.rst, Misc/HISTORY, Modules/_hashopenssl.c "a" is just deleted. Is it deliberately?

In Doc/library/smtplib.rst "a" is replaced to "an" before a word starting with consonant: SMTP. Is it correct?

Aren't files in Lib/test/decimaltestdata/ imported from external source? Then we shouldn't change them.

The rest of changes LGTM, but I'm not sure about mentioned above.
